THIS SEASON WE SEE THE TRUE SPIRITS OF THESE DIVINE FASHION BEINGS AND THEIR OWN INDIVIDUALITY IMPRINTED ON THE CATWALKS. DOLCE & GABBANA: Domenico Dolce and Stefano
Gabbana delight us with boundless female sensuality that is Sophia Loren, Italian summers in the ‘50s and La Dolce Vita in their Spring/Summer 2012.Sashaying models in fifties-inspired corseted dresses and swimsuits all printed in a vibrant cornucopia of market stall vegetable prints – to fluttery 3D lace skirts and curve hugging bejewelled dresses – hitting on the three keynote trends of the season: 3-D Lace, jewelled embroidery and vibrant, bold colourings!

CHANEL: Like Ariel’s inspired aquatic water wonderland – we are trans-ported by Chanel to a more grown-up version of the little Mermaid. From gleaming white stingrays, to sea horses adrift on sandy sea beds... the models could be forgiven for resembling magical deep-sea sirens - drenched in pearls, waffle textured organzas, tweed knits and a palette of soft, muted pinks and blues. And what would Karl be – without emulating one of the key looks of the season: Pleated Skirts – using an elaborate pleating and draping technique that transformed organza and seaweed motif into wearable skirts.Simply sublime. Simply Chanel.
OSCAR DE LA RENTA: Nobody captures the soul of everyday woman as well as Oscar. The seasonal mood is optimistic, exuberant and you see that in his pre-Raphaelite model lookalikes and the pungent colours of yellows, lime green, indigo blues and reds. Add two-thirds of coloured spice, Sissi of Austria taffeta ball gowns, silk tweed cardigans and cocktail frocks shim-mied with tassels, to create the 2012 insouciant luxe that is Oscar!

RODARTE: Taking inspiration from famous artworks took centre-stage with the Mulleavy sisters. From the sun-kissed sunflower filled Provencal fields of Vincent van Gogh to Mediter-ranean skies lit by a full moon and galaxies away – the prints embossed in fragile tulle ruffles and buoyant skirts and bodices – enchanted with its sunny disposition and fail-proof optimism.
BALMAIN: The Parisian house known for its rock-chic sexiness, evolved by upcoming new talent, Olivier Roust-eing, who might just surprise with a voice of his own in coming years. Emulating the couture heritage of Balmain during the Oscar de la Renta reign, he has unleashed rich, detailed embroidery in coppers and bronzes in every piece, from white jeans to chambray shirts.

PLEATS: Yes Please. Muiccia led the way and we all followed. Pleats made its way into skirt, dresses and pants.
KEEP IT SHORT: The sporty shorts – has been revamped into elegant, tailored short-suits, creating a wonderful and easy flow from chic daywear into ladylike night elegance. Textures are sumptuous, fabrics rich and decadent.SKIRTS : Nothing screams ladylike elegance
like a tailored skirt and killer heels. 2012 is the return of the skirt! Combined in muted pastels and chiffon layers.
PRINTS, PRINTS & MORE PRINTS : Striking and strict in all shapes and forms. Digitally manipulated flora to abstract blooms – prints emblazoned razor sharp blouses and skirts.

LADYLIKE PASTELS: This is reworked into accessories, creating a muted colour palette from the vibrancy of the runway catwalk
EMBELLISHMENTS: The most talked about trend this season – from shoes to bags. Swarovski coloured gems, to crystals and gold studs – dampening out the start contrast of the winter blacks and greys of last season.
LONG EARRINGS: These are still daz-zling the catwalk this spring! From Marni to Dolce & Gabbana.
THE HAT: Polished, highly origi-nal and appeared to be as natural as possible – and not at all as just a last minute addition for styling effect.
BELTS: They are back! With feminine shapes, worn high and low on the waist! We love Balmain’s embellished versions...
